Statute of limitations

It is important to act quickly if you or someone near you has been diagnosed with Mesothelioma. You may be entitled to compensation from the asbestos companies that are responsible. But, it is important to note that the statute of limitations may restrict the time that you are allowed to file claims. This is the reason you should consult a mesothelioma attorney as soon as possible. A qualified lawyer can review your work history and help you track down the areas where you were exposed asbestos.

A mesothelioma lawyer is able to describe the various types of claims that can be filed. Mesothelioma lawsuits may be filed as personal injury or wrongful death suits. Wrongful-death cases are usually filed by family members after loved ones die from an asbestos-related disease. Personal injury lawsuits are usually filed by the injured individual.

The mesothelioma statute of limitations varies by state and type of claim. For example, personal injury claims are subject to a limitation period which begins on the date of diagnosis. Mesothelioma, as well as other asbestos-related diseases, have a lengthy latency time. This means that symptoms may not manifest for years. Because of this, the statutes of limitation for mesothelioma cases are typically longer than for personal injury claims.

The location of the case also influences the law. Mesothelioma patients should file a lawsuit in the state in which they live or where the asbestos exposure occurred. This will help speed up the process and ensure that you do not be late in filing.

If you have missed the statute of limitations A mesothelioma lawyer will review your case and determine whether there is any way to extend or waive the limitation. They can also suggest alternative methods for seeking compensation, including veterans benefits or asbestos trust fund claims.

Rights of the military

A mesothelioma suit can aid veterans, their families, and others with medical costs, lost wages or other costs. However, it is important to know the laws in each state and the time frame for filing. A mesothelioma lawyer who is skilled can help victims and their loved ones avoid missing deadlines.

Mesothelioma is a deadly asbestos-related disease that affects the thin tissue that surrounds internal organs, and most often in the lung. It can trigger severe symptoms, such as pain in the chest and abdomen, coughing, breathing difficulty and swelling of the legs and arms. Many people suffering from this disease are eligible for compensation due to their exposure to asbestos during their military service. A mesothelioma attorney can review the medical history of a veteran in order to determine the best option for them.

Asbestos lawyers are aware of the complexities of mesothelioma cases involving veterans, and can work with them to obtain the maximum amount of compensation. They can also help with other types of compensation, like disability benefits, VA claims, and lawsuits involving wrongful deaths.

The top mesothelioma law firms have a national presence and can file lawsuits in any state. They have a vast network of support staff and lawyers who are well-versed in the different jurisdictions and can answer questions from the victims and their loved family members.

Asbest was extensively employed in shipyards and Navy base, putting those who were in the military at a greater risk of developing mesothelioma. A mesothelioma attorney can help veterans navigate the process of filing VA claims and getting compensation from asbestos manufacturers.

Many veterans believe that VA claims only apply to military exposure, while legal claims are only applicable to civilian exposure. This is not always true.
